My Approach

I believe that our mental health is grounded in the social contexts where we live. It is
normal to struggle at times, and psychotherapy is a beautiful way to heal; to connect and
reconnect with oneself and others; and to gain essential support. From my own
experience I am certain of therapy’s deeply healing potential. I have personal and
working experience in gender-based violence, anti-racism, anxiety and LGBTQ+ lives.
My therapy is feminist, queer-friendly, anti-racist and trauma-informed, and draws from
mindfulness practice.

What To Expect

I believe in client-centered therapy where the client directs the process and I am with you
offering support, care and insight. We will explore what you want to explore. As you tell
me about your experience, I will ask questions to help me better understand what life is
like for you, and I will share my thoughts and observations.

More About Me

I earned my Master’s in Mental Health Counseling, at Hunter College of the City
University of New York, in midlife. I identify as queer and bring over twenty years of
experience teaching, writing and advising in a related field. I also have a rich spiritual life
and a graduate degree in theology from Harvard Divinity School. In my therapy practice,
I draw from my knowledge of culture and society in exploring with my clients their
experience as individuals who are always part of a larger social world.
